These might not be wishes for 4.1 as some may be too big but they're my
wishlist anyway. Note they also might not be things that belong to the
Hypervisor but rather to tools associated with.


   1. Make qcow2 actually work and include backing files.
      1. If it can't be made to work then it should be taken out and not
      mentioned in the docs so we don't waste weeks trying to get it to work.
      2. Figure out why you can't start a VM with a disk image residing in a
   ramdisk (bug?)
   3. Nesting
      1. As silly as this feature sounds it may be why I leave Xen for KVM.
      This would be useful for teaching management of VMs. A student
could have a
      Dom0 and start up DomUs inside it without each on needing their
own physical
      machine.
      4. Install PV DomU from CD without FTP/NFS tricks.
   1. I don't care how it's done but it would be nice. The "install from
      network" shuffle can pose a complexity for people getting started in Xen.
      I'm aware that HVM does this because of it's use of Qemu but it would be
      nice everywhere. Maybe as Xen moves to Hybrid VMs instead of PV/HVM this
      will no longer be an issue.


I'm sure I'll think of others but that's off the top of my head. Like I said
maybe some of it would be Xen 5 stuff, I don't know.
